hwmon/drivers/core: Switch to new of thermal API



The thermal OF code has a new API allowing to migrate the OF
initialization to a simpler approach. The ops are no longer device
tree specific and are the generic ones provided by the core code.

Convert the ops to the thermal_zone_device_ops format and use the new
API to register the thermal zone with these generic ops.
